Ask and ye shall receive, one experienced military dude coming up....

Mind you, doctrine is changing almost daily right now, and I'm by NO means some hardcore commie killer. Just a regular Army dude...

When moving out on a patrol, we like to keep roughly 5 meters between. Terrain usually determines formation, and even then it's at the leader's discretion. The 'Ghosts' seem to have it pretty straight. Crossing danger areas (roads, openings/clearings, etc.) means going one at a time. If known to be under enemy observation, only cross those areas if you wanna die.

Been tough re-learning those lessons from GR and the REAL Army after months and months of BF2. I've had to slow-down and think through each step of an approach to each objective, more like chess. And I DIG that. As for the following too far behind thing, with the new command interface I typically never have the entire team in FOLLOW. It would be a waste of their individual talents. I thinkk it's proper to employ each member of the team according to his abilities and equipment. I've met with a LOT mroe SP success that way, at the expense of not being able to finish the game all in one night.

That's why it's NOT BF2 or DooM3...
